Anemia in CKD is often normocytic normochromic. It can be generally on account of lessened erythropoietin production from reduced functioning renal mass and also as a result of diminished crimson cell survival. Hemoglobin must be checked at the very least yearly in CKD three, every 6 months in CKD IV and V, and each 3 months in dialysis people.
